Introduction:
On the web texas holdem has attained enormous appeal in the last ten years, attracting scores of players globally. This report is designed to explore the many facets of this virtual card online game, including its origins, game play, advantages, together with future of online poker.

Origins and Gameplay:
Texas Hold'em, the most extensively played variant of poker, started in the first 1900s in Texas, united states of america. It attained great appeal in Las Vegas during the 1960s and 1970s before broadening towards the on line world. The internet variation uses the traditional rules of Texas Hold'em, in which each player obtains two exclusive cards and utilizes them in combination with five neighborhood cards to produce the perfect hand. The game play revolves around gambling rounds on the basis of the strength of every player's hand and their ability to read opponents' intentions.
